Audible reminders
Key reminder chime
Models with Intelligent Key system:
A chime will sound if the driver side door is opened while the ignition switch
is pushed to the ACC position.
Make sure the ignition switch is pushed to the OFF position, and take the Intelligent
Key with you when leaving the vehicle.

Locking with power door lock switch
Driver’s armrest
Operating the power door lock switch will lock or unlock all the doors. The switch
is located on the driver’s door armrest.
To lock the doors, push the power door lock switch to the lock position 1 with
the driver’s door open, then close the door.
